2,3,4,6-Tetra-O-pivaloyl-β-D-galactopyranosylamine is a crucial compound utilized in chemical synthesis, particularly in the field of carbohydrate chemistry. Due to its unique structure and reactivity, this compound plays a significant role as a protecting group in the synthesis of complex carbohydrates.In chemical synthesis, 2,3,4,6-Tetra-O-pivaloyl-β-D-galactopyranosylamine is commonly employed to protect the hydroxyl groups of carbohydrates, specifically galactose moieties. By selectively blocking these hydroxyl groups with pivaloyl groups, the compound allows for the manipulation of other functional groups in the molecule without affecting the galactose residues. This protection strategy facilitates the synthesis of intricate carbohydrate-based molecules with high selectivity and efficiency.Moreover, this versatile compound serves as a building block for the construction of diverse glycoconjugates, glycopeptides, and glycolipids. Its compatibility with a variety of reaction conditions and its stability during synthesis make it an indispensable tool in the creation of new carbohydrate derivatives with tailored properties and functions.Overall, the application of 2,3,4,6-Tetra-O-pivaloyl-β-D-galactopyranosylamine in chemical synthesis enables the controlled modification and assembly of complex carbohydrate structures, paving the way for advancements in drug development, material science, and biochemical research.
